1 Chronicles 13:7

Made Simple — Modern English Translation

Translated by Verse Made Simple Editorial
KJV ORIGINAL
And they carried the ark of God in a new cart out of the house of Abinadab: and Uzza and Ahio drave the cart.
Close to the original. Clear modern English.
✦ MADE SIMPLE

They put God's ark on a new cart and took it from Abinadab's house, with Uzza and Ahio driving the cart.

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

This verse describes how David's men transported the sacred ark of God on a cart, though this wasn't the proper way God had instructed it to be moved.

📚 Historical Context

In the historical context, King David was attempting to bring the Ark of the Covenant to Jerusalem to establish it in the capital city, symbolizing God's presence among his people. The Ark had been kept in the house of Abinadab for many years after the Philistines returned it following their defeat. However, they chose to transport it on a new cart, which was not the method prescribed in the Mosaic Law for handling the Ark.
